Grapeseed Oil

Grapeseed oil is extracted from grape seeds, a byproduct of winemaking, making it a relatively sustainable choice. It boasts a high smoke point of around 420°F (216°C), making it excellent for high-heat cooking like stir-frying and searing. Pujol

Pujol, located in Mexico City, is consistently ranked among the world's best restaurants. Chef Enrique Olveras tasting menu showcases modern Mexican cuisine with a focus on traditional techniques and indigenous ingredients.
